Soon as the theme came up this week I thought Nel in the river would work ok especially with a sunny day forecast.
This is probably basis stuff but I was quite surprised how much the sun shining on the water affected the exposure, put +.7 on the exposure but still had to edit (proper description for my editing is mess about) a bit as Nel was under exposed.
